Megaproject to Save Venice
Venice has battled rising water levels since the fifth century. But today, the water seems to be winning. Several factors, both natural and man-made, cause Venice to flood about 100 times a year — usually from October until late winter — a phenomenon called the acqua alta.

Lightning Strikes The Empire State Building in NYC
This video shows three direct strikes to the Empire State Building lightning rod after midnight on 4/13/11 during a severe thunderstorm. I actually saw a fourth strike but was not filming. Whoever said lightning doesn't strike twice was wrong. :)
